Carli Bastida is a contemporary author from Andorra, known for her dedication to preserving and promoting local folklore through literature. In 2013, she published a book of traditional legends titled 'Nou llegendes', and her latest work, 'Serps, avets i huracans', aims to celebrate the cultural diversity of Andorra by weaving together stories from various communities. This collaborative project involves contributions from 16 associations, showcasing the rich tapestry of Andorran folklore through different genres, including myths, fables, and tales.

Born on May 21, 1981 (44 years old)
